What is spooling, What is spooling? Spooling overlaps the I/O of single...

What is spooling? Spooling overlaps the I/O of single job with the computation of other jobs.

What is dispatch latency, What is dispatch latency? The time taken by t...

What is dispatch latency? The time taken by the dispatcher to stop one process and begin another running is known as dispatch latency.
